Output 23a40216093f3758537149f8f8adf924b38d9e9a24d3a105d95811eed0628092:1

value
2683400
script pubkey
OP_0 OP_PUSHBYTES_20 0697d6e36effc1ac0a548c39aaa8e604eb1c2b35
address
ltc1qq6tadcmwllq6czj53su6428xqn43c2e4kgfgu3
transaction
23a40216093f3758537149f8f8adf924b38d9e9a24d3a105d95811eed0628092
spent
true